Understanding the dashboard

The dashboard displays various information related to your account over a selected period of time, such as the progress of quotes and invoices, best customers, and more.

How quote and invoice status changes are handled

The statuses "Sent", "Rejected", "Accepted", and "Unpaid" are based on the date when the status was changed.

The "Paid" status is based on the date when one or more payments were received.

When a status changes, the amount assigned to the previous status remains visible in the graph. For example, if an invoice for $1,000 was marked as "Sent" on 02/01/2025 and then marked as "Paid" on 03/30/2025, the graph will show $1,000 under the "Sent" status on 02/01/2025 and $1,000 under the "Paid" status on 03/30/2025.

Currency conversion

The dashboard automatically converts amounts in currencies other than your default account currency using the exchange rate of the day when the data is displayed (not the rate at the time the status was updated).

Can the dashboard be used for accounting or to obtain accurate values?

No. Because of exchange rate conversions at the time of display and the way amounts remain fixed across statuses, it is not recommended to use these figures for accounting or precise analysis.

To get accurate figures for your invoices, we recommend using the "Revenue and taxes" feature, available from the invoice listing page by clicking the corresponding button Revenue and taxes.

You can also export your quotes and invoices to a spreadsheet (Google Sheets, Microsoft Excel, etc.) to perform your own calculations.
